题目内容

下面的程序段创建了BufferedReader类的对象in,以便读取本机d盘my文件夹下的文件1.txt。File构造方法中正确的路径和文件名的表示是( )。File f=new File(填代码处);file=new FileReader(f);in=new BufferedReader(file);

A. "1.txt"
B. "../my/1.txt"
C. "d:\\my\\1.txt"
D. "d:\ my\1.txt"

查看答案
更多问题

下面语句的功能是()。RandomAccessFile raf2 = new RandomAccessFile("1.txt","rw" );

A. 打开当前目录下的文件1.txt,既可以向文件写入数据,也可以从文件读取数据。
B. 打开当前目录下的文件1.txt,但只能向文件写入数据,不能从文件读取数据。
C. 打开当前目录下的文件1.txt,但不能向文件写入数据,只能从文件读取数据。
D. 以上说法都不对。

下面的程序第7行创建了一个文件输出流对象,用来向文件test.txt中输出数据,假设程序当前目录下不存在文件test.txt,编译下面的程序Test.java后,将该程序运行两次,则文件test.txt 的内容是( )。import java.io.*;public class Test {public static void main(String args[]) {try {String s="ABC";byte b[]=s.getBytes();FileOutputStream file=new FileOutputStream("test.txt",true);file.write(b);file.close();}catch(IOException e) {System.out.println(e.toString());}}}

ABCABC
B. ABC
C. Test
D. Test Test

下面的程序段的功能是()。File file1=new File("e:\\xxx\\yyy");file1.mkdirs();

A. 在当前目录下生成子目录:\xxx\yyy
B. 生成目录: e:\xxx\yyy
C. 在当前目录下生成文件xxx.yyy
D. 以上说法都不对

如果需要从文件中读取字节数据,则可以在程序中创建哪一个类的对象

A. FileReader
B. FileOutputStream
C. DataOutputStream
D. FileInputStream

答案查题题库